Product Description
Paraldehyde 98% For Synthesis is a colorless liquid with a strong, unpleasant odor used in organic synthesis, pharmaceutical preparation, and as a polymerization catalyst. Its structural formula is CH3CHO-(OCH2)-CH3CHO in a cyclic trimer form, with a purity of 98%. This poisonous liquid has a melting point of 12.6C and a shelf life of 12 months when stored correctly. Paraldehyde is primarily utilized as an intermediate in chemical synthesis and laboratory research, owing to its neutral pH level and solubility in various organic solvents. It is essential to store this liquid in a tightly sealed container in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ated location away from heat and incompatible substances.
